Jharkhand HC pulls up state over delay in local body polls

THE JHARKHAND STORY DESK

 

Ranchi, Sept 2: The Jharkhand High Court on Tuesday heard a contempt petition filed in connection with the conduct of local body elections.

On the court’s direction, the state Chief Secretary and the Urban Development Secretary appeared in person.

Justice Anand Sen expressed displeasure over the delay in initiating the election process despite the court’s earlier order.

The officials present were directed to ensure compliance with the court’s directions.

The matter will now be taken up for detailed hearing on September 10. The contempt petition was filed by outgoing councillor Roshni Khalkho.
